Residential building permits · 2015–2025
| Year | Units | Valuation |
|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 1,324 | $303,537,230 |
| 2024 | 990 | $233,672,256 |
| 2023 | 1,007 | $161,071,722 |
| 2022 | 528 | $116,430,897 |
| 2021 | 689 | $156,616,126 |
| 2020 | 288 | $70,022,400 |
| 2019 | 197 | $52,877,352 |
| 2018 | 217 | $57,478,134 |
| 2017 | 274 | $68,339,413 |
| 2016 | 159 | $42,962,140 |
| 2015 | 304 | $57,797,250 |
The Census Building Permits Survey counts new privately-owned housing units authorized by building permits — a leading indicator of housing supply. "1-unit" is single-family; "5+ units" is larger multifamily. Figures are imputation-adjusted to cover permit offices that did not report.
